The Denver Nuggets delivered one of the most dominant performances of the 2025-26 NBA season, crushing the Portland Trail Blazers 157-103 at the Moda Center. The victory not only marked the highest-scoring game of the season but also set a new franchise record for most points scored in a road game.
At the center of the historic night was Nikola Jokic, who produced another efficient and all-around performance, leading Denver to a comfortable win and strengthening their position in the Western Conference.
Match Summary
From the opening quarter, the Nuggets controlled the pace with sharp ball movement and high shooting efficiency. Denver built a big lead early and never allowed Portland to get back into the contest. The team’s offensive rhythm and defensive pressure resulted in a 54-point margin, one of the most one-sided results of the season.
Final Score: Denver Nuggets 157 – Portland Trail Blazers 103
Venue: Moda Center, Portland
Season Record (Nuggets): 36-21
Nikola Jokic Performance
| Category | Stats |
|---|---|
| Points | 32 |
| Field Goals | 10/15 |
| Three-Pointers | 3 |
| Rebounds | 9 |
| Assists | 7 |
| Steals | 4 |
| Minutes | 29 |
Jokic dominated in limited minutes and came close to a triple-double. His efficiency and decision-making helped Denver create scoring opportunities throughout the game.

Trail Blazers Key Performers
Despite the heavy loss, a few Portland players showed individual effort.
| Player | Performance |
|---|---|
| Deni Avdija | 15 points, 13 assists (double-double) |
| Toumani Camara | 10 points |
| Vít Krejci | 11 points |
| Sidy Cissoko | 2 blocks, 2 steals |
